Transaction eb91beaa20759212ed3dd2d89cc43fb25c12fd879257e6dcfb32ca98a564b404
1 Input
1 Output
-
eb91beaa20759212ed3dd2d89cc43fb25c12fd879257e6dcfb32ca98a564b404:0
- value
- 298335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 527802910c46792f2ebc4ac42676c7199e868912 OP_EQUAL
- address
- 39D56iWxup8E72g7SzsgfS3hvNPqC6X6we